Nematicides against Reniform Nematode in Northeast Louisiana
|
ABSTRACT Nematicide trials were conducted in Morehouse Parish during 2001 to evaluate rates of Temik 15%G, compare Temik 15%G against the insecticide Adage, and determine the efficacy of sidedress applications of Temik 15%G. In the rate/Adage study, only Temik 15%G at 5.0 pounds per acre had significantly higher yield than its comparison Adage treatment. Nematode populations seemed to be unaffected by any rate or treatment in this study, increasing rapidly by midseason. A rate and sidedress test conducted at another location showed little effect on the reniform population. Temik 15%G at 3.5 pounds per acre had significantly lower yield than any other treatment. The sidedress application of Temik 15%G at 5.0 pounds combined with the same rate at planting gave the highest yield numerically. Boll rot probably significantly affected yield in both tests. |
